Investment opportunities in Pakistan spotlighted in Cairo

The Embassy of Pakistan in Cairo hosted a vibrant reception to commemorate the 85th National Day of Pakistan. The event, held at a prominent hotel in the Egyptian capital, was graced by the presence of H.E. Engineer Mohamed Shimi, the Egyptian Minister of Public Business Sector, who attended as the chief guest.

Ambassador Aamir Shouket of Pakistan warmly welcomed the attendees and paid heartfelt tribute to the sacrifices of Pakistan’s founding fathers, acknowledging their visionary leadership under Quaid-e-Azam Muhammad Ali Jinnah in realizing the dream of an independent nation.

In his address, Ambassador Shouket highlighted Pakistan’s strategic importance as the fifth most populous country, positioned as a crucial connectivity hub and a gateway for energy, economic, and maritime activities linking South Asia, Central Asia, the Middle East, and China. He emphasized Pakistan’s potential as an ideal destination for trade and investment, citing its significant youth population, cost-effective workforce, and abundant natural resources.

The Ambassador further elaborated on the current government’s efforts towards macroeconomic stability, improving the ease of doing business, and reducing inflation. He specifically highlighted the role of the Special Investment Facilitation Council (SIFC) in streamlining investment for foreign entities across key sectors. Additionally, he noted that Pakistan’s liberalized visa regime is successfully attracting a growing number of tourists.

Expressing satisfaction with the strong and enduring fraternal ties between Pakistan and Egypt, Ambassador Shouket acknowledged the recent high-level exchanges between the leadership of both nations. He conveyed optimism for the continued strengthening of bilateral cooperation across various fields, including political, economic, defense, cultural, health, and educational sectors.
